EDITORS COMMENTS
This print from the Royal Cornwall Museum takes us back in time to around 1900, where we find ourselves immersed in the serene beauty of Cornwall's woods. In this idyllic setting, a humble donkey cart patiently awaits its next journey. The image personifies patience itself as the gentle creature stands still amidst nature's embrace. Photographer Arthur William Jordan skillfully captures the essence of Cornish transport during this era. The donkey cart, with its rustic charm and simplicity, serves as a reminder of a bygone era when life moved at a slower pace. It symbolizes an age when reliance on animal power was commonplace and transportation meant embracing nature's rhythm.
